Market Overview: A High-Growth Category in the Hair Loss Solutions Industry

The hair building fibers market is experiencing robust growth as consumers increasingly seek non-surgical solutions for hair loss. According to Intel Market Research, the global market was valued at USD 320 million in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 520 million by 2034, growing at a CAGR of 5.8% [1]. Verified Market Reports provides an even more optimistic forecast, estimating the market at USD 1.2 billion in 2024, reaching USD 2.5 billion by 2033 with a CAGR of 9.5% [5].

Market Growth Snapshot: Hair building fibers category on Alibaba.com showed 40.91% year-over-year buyer growth, making it the fastest-growing segment within the hair loss and regrowth product category—outpacing hair regrowth treatments (6.6% YoY) and hair growth shampoos (23.75% YoY).

This divergence in market size estimates reflects the fragmented nature of the industry, with numerous small players alongside established brands. The top 5 players control approximately 58% of market share, with Toppik leading at 22% [1]. This market structure creates opportunities for new entrants, especially those who can differentiate through material quality, formulation innovation, or competitive pricing.

Material Properties: Understanding Fiber Types and Their Performance Characteristics

Hair building fibers are available in three primary material types, each with distinct properties, cost structures, and target markets. Understanding these differences is critical for both buyers selecting products and suppliers positioning their offerings.

Hair Building Fiber Material Comparison

Material TypeCompositionKey AdvantagesLimitationsPrice PositioningBest For
Keratin FibersNatural human hair keratin proteinBiocompatible, natural appearance, static charge holds wellHigher cost, limited color range, may trigger allergiesPremiumHigh-end salons, health-conscious consumers, sensitive scalp users
Cotton FibersPlant-based cellulose fibersNatural, hypoallergenic, sustainable, good textureLess static hold than keratin, may require more productMid-to-PremiumOrganic/natural product positioning, eco-conscious buyers
Synthetic FibersPolyester, nylon, or other polymersLow cost, consistent quality, wide color range, strong holdLess natural appearance, potential chemical concerns, environmental impactBudget-to-MidMass market, price-sensitive buyers, private label programs
Source: Industry analysis from Intel Market Research and Sevich Supplier Guide [1][2]

Synthetic fibers dominate the market due to their cost advantage and consistent quality [1]. However, there is a growing trend toward natural ingredients, with buyers increasingly seeking keratin or cotton-based fibers. This shift is particularly pronounced in developed markets (North America, Europe) where consumers are more willing to pay a premium for natural and organic products.

I switched to Caboki because it didn't contain all the chemicals that Toppik had like the Ammonium Chloride, Silica, and DMDM Hydantoin... it works just as well as Toppik, even after cardio and sweating. [3]

This Amazon reviewer's comment highlights a key buyer concern: ingredient transparency and safety. Buyers are increasingly scrutinizing product formulations, avoiding chemicals like ammonium chloride, silica, and DMDM hydantoin. For suppliers, this means that clean ingredient lists and third-party testing certifications can be significant differentiators.

Color matching is another critical factor. Leading brands offer 10-20+ shade ranges to accommodate diverse hair colors and ethnicities [2]. The trend toward inclusive shades reflects growing awareness of the need to serve all demographics. Suppliers who can offer extensive color matching capabilities will have a competitive advantage, especially when targeting global markets through Alibaba.com.

Formulation Innovation: 2026 industry trends show four key directions: (1) Natural/organic ingredients, (2) Inclusive shade ranges (10-20+ colors), (3) Waterproof/sweat-resistant formulas, (4) Sustainable packaging (refill pouches, recyclable materials) [2].

From these authentic user voices, we can identify several key pain points and opportunities:

User Pain Points → Supplier Opportunities Matrix

User Pain PointFrequency in ReviewsSupplier OpportunityProduct/Marketing Action
Stains pillows/furnitureHighDevelop transfer-resistant formulaHighlight 'stain-free' or 'transfer-resistant' in product descriptions
Water/sweat vulnerabilityHighWaterproof/sweat-resistant formulationMarket as 'sport-friendly' or 'all-day hold'
Daily routine complexityMediumSimplified application systemCreate application guides, video tutorials, combo kits with applicators
Color matching difficultiesMediumExtended shade range + color matching guideOffer shade matching tools, sample kits, customization options
Chemical ingredient concernsGrowingNatural/organic formulationsHighlight clean ingredients, obtain organic certifications
Needs hairspray to holdMediumIntegrated hold technologyDevelop fibers with built-in hold, or bundle with compatible hairspray
Analysis based on Amazon reviews (3,295 reviews for Caboki) and Reddit discussions [3][4]

One particularly insightful comment from a Reddit user notes: 'Hair fibers are great initially...but if u don't treat the baldness u will at some point not be able to use them' [4]. This highlights an important reality: hair fibers are a cosmetic solution, not a treatment. For suppliers, this means positioning products honestly—fibers work best for early to moderate hair loss, and buyers should understand this limitation.

On the positive side, users consistently praise the confidence boost and natural appearance when products are applied correctly. One Amazon reviewer noted: 'When I finally figured out that less is more, and just a little hairspray, it looks awesome. I feel more confident.' [3] This suggests that education and application guidance are as important as product quality itself. Suppliers who provide detailed usage instructions, video tutorials, and customer support will see higher satisfaction and repeat purchases.

B2B Supplier Selection: What Buyers Should Look For

For B2B buyers sourcing hair building fibers, supplier selection is critical. Based on industry analysis and supplier guidelines, here are the key evaluation criteria:

B2B Supplier Evaluation Criteria

CriteriaWhat to Look ForWhy It MattersRed Flags
Production CapacityMultiple production lines (20+ lines indicates scale), ability to handle large ordersEnsures consistent supply, ability to scale with your businessSingle production line, long lead times, inability to provide capacity details
OEM/ODM ServicesPrivate label options, custom formulation, packaging customizationAllows brand differentiation, higher margins, control over product specsOnly offers standard products, no customization options
CertificationsISO 22716 (GMP for cosmetics), FDA registration, organic certifications if claiming naturalEnsures quality standards, regulatory compliance, consumer trustNo certifications, unwilling to provide documentation
MOQ FlexibilityLow MOQ options for testing (100-500 units), scalable pricingReduces risk for new brands, allows market testing before large commitmentHigh MOQ requirements (10,000+ units) with no flexibility
Ingredient TransparencyFull ingredient disclosure, third-party testing reports, MSDS availableCritical for regulatory compliance, consumer trust, liability protectionVague ingredient lists, unwilling to share testing reports
Experience10+ years in hair care manufacturing, references from existing clientsIndicates stability, expertise, proven track recordNew company with no references, frequent business name changes
Based on Sevich Supplier Guide and industry best practices [2]

Certification requirements vary by target market. For North America, FDA registration and G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ice) certification are essential. For Europe, compliance with EU Cosmetics Regulation (EC 1223/2009) is mandatory. For organic/natural claims, certifications like USDA Organic, ECOCERT, or COSMOS add credibility. Suppliers on Alibaba.com who display these certifications prominently will attract more serious B2B buyers.

Private label and OEM/ODM services are increasingly important. Many buyers want to build their own brands rather than resell generic products. A supplier guide notes that experienced manufacturers offer '20 years manufacturing experience, 20 production lines capacity' along with flexible OEM/ODM services [2]. This combination of scale and flexibility is ideal for buyers at different stages—from startups testing the market to established brands expanding their product lines.

Packaging Innovation: Refill pouches are trending for recurring revenue models. They reduce packaging costs by 40-60% compared to rigid containers and appeal to eco-conscious consumers [2].

Configuration Selection Guide: Choosing the Right Product Specifications

There is no single 'best' configuration for hair building fibers—the optimal choice depends on your target market, brand positioning, and budget. The table below provides a neutral comparison of common configurations to help buyers and suppliers make informed decisions.

Hair Building Fiber Configuration Comparison

ConfigurationTarget BuyerPrice PositioningAdvantagesLimitationsBest Use Case
Keratin + Premium PackagingHigh-end salons, luxury brands, health-conscious consumersPremium (3-5x budget options)Most natural appearance, biocompatible, strong brand storyHigher cost, shorter shelf life, limited color rangePremium retail, medical/spa channels, organic/natural brand positioning
Cotton + Standard PackagingMid-market brands, eco-conscious buyers, value seekersMid-range (2-3x budget)Natural materials, hypoallergenic, sustainable story, good valueSlightly less hold than keratin, may need more product per useNatural/organic brands, mid-tier retail, subscription models
Synthetic + Standard PackagingMass market, price-sensitive buyers, private label programsBudget (baseline pricing)Low cost, consistent quality, wide color range, long shelf lifeLess natural appearance, chemical concerns for some buyersMass retail, promotional products, entry-level private label
Synthetic + Refill PouchEco-conscious buyers, cost-conscious repeat customersBudget-to-Mid (lower than rigid container)Reduced packaging cost (40-60%), sustainable, encourages repeat purchasesLess premium feel, requires initial container purchaseSubscription models, DTC brands, sustainability-focused marketing
Custom Formulation (OEM/ODM)Established brands, unique positioning, specialty marketsVariable (depends on specs)Complete control over ingredients, packaging, branding; differentiationHigher MOQ, longer development time, higher upfront investmentEstablished brands expanding lines, unique value propositions, medical channels
Configuration recommendations based on market analysis and supplier capabilities [1][2]

For startups and small brands: Start with standard synthetic or cotton fibers with moderate MOQ (100-500 units) to test the market. Once you validate demand, consider upgrading to premium materials or custom formulations.

For established brands: Leverage OEM/ODM services to create differentiated products. Consider refill pouch packaging to reduce costs and appeal to eco-conscious consumers. Invest in extended shade ranges (15-20+ colors) to serve diverse demographics.
